That's more of a badge.  A logo would be more simplistic.  Your image above uses gradients and pushes for a 3d look.  A 3d look in a logo would be done with solid color differences and angles.

I think as a badge, it's pretty cool.  The only recommendation I have is to jazz up FIFA.  I like how it sits back but I think the font itself could be a little fancier. Also the white highlight in the middle of the N looks too bright.

I hope that helps.  My critiques are for the graphic as a badge.  If it was a logo, it would be totally different.
